The programming homework help Diaries

A different type of reference referred to as an "alias." I would simply call it a "roving variable." Similar to a pointer, it may be made to reference different parts of memory, but just like a variable, it can be employed to assign rvalues of its style to memory spots without the really need to explicitly dereference it.

He has taught introductory software package programs to Laptop novices. He has prepared lots of readable and person-friendly technological files in his engineering get the job done.

Tom Oswiak has eight years' expertise being a Instructor of arithmetic, physics, data, and programming. He also worked for five years to be a database programmer working with numerous technologies like .

The tactic generally includes a minimum of 1 await expression, which marks a degree where by the tactic can not continue on until eventually the awaited asynchronous operation is entire. Meanwhile, the tactic is suspended, and Management returns to the tactic's caller. The next section of this matter illustrates what transpires on the suspension point. In async procedures, you utilize the supplied keywords and phrases and kinds to point what you would like to carry out, along with the compiler does The remainder, including keeping observe of what need to take place when Handle returns to an await place in a suspended process.

OTOH c++ is superset of c, this means just about every c application is c++ software, but working with c (c design and style) in c++ environment just isn't Great. c++ is OO programming language supporting various inheritance, templates (generics in c#), template specialisation As well as in last variations lambda expressions As a result aiming toward purposeful programming language like haskel and file#.

For instance of encapsulation at do the job, think about your car. You start your vehicle each morning by inserting a crucial and turning it (or just pushing a button, occasionally). The small print of what occurs if you flip The main element (or thrust the button) that actually brings about the engine to get started on running are hidden from you.

Within the publisher aspect, a generic member to retail store the evet handler, a technique to fireplace the function handler, and call it during the server correctly on one or more locations,

C# is much more shielded and gives you compiler errors and warnings with out making it possible for you to help make some severe mistakes that C++ allows.

c# released steadily capabilities like anonymous varieties, procedures and delegates, extension strategies resulting in functions like LINQ which include practical programming factors what makes c# solitary inheritance hybrid (OO and func) language that supports generics and good asynchronous programming design with async/await.

Efficiency: C++ is extensively employed when better stage languages are not economical. C++ code is considerably faster than C# code, that makes it a much better Resolution for apps exactly where effectiveness is vital.

Naming controls and objects thoroughly is an excellent strategy and it will make your code self explanatory in many circumstances. The solution is surely not an alternate to introducing suitable remarks towards your code, It is just a complimentary procedure that makes your code more easily easy to understand.

In C#, it is utilized to indicate both of those facts representation and conduct. This is Visit Website actually the basis on the frequent type program and implies two types are assignment-compatible if, and provided that, they have got appropriate representations and behaviors.

C was established to provide a structural programming language which is easier to use than assembly.  It is considered a reduced-amount programming language with small to no decline in performance relative to assembly.

We must define a method whose initially parameter is definitely an object and second parameter is ClientConnectedEventArgs.

Leave a Reply

Your email address will not be published. Required fields are marked *